Understanding Niche Websites
A niche website focuses on a specific topic or interest area, positioning itself as an authority in that field. Unlike general websites, which cover a wide range of subjects, niche sites provide targeted content that appeals to a narrower audience. This focus can lead to higher conversion rates and increased monetization opportunities.
Benefits of Creating Niche Websites
- Less Competition: By targeting a specific segment, you face less competition compared to broader topics.
- Dedicated Audience: Niche websites attract visitors who are specifically interested in your chosen topic, leading to higher engagement levels.
- Monetization Opportunities: Specialized content can open doors for affiliate marketing, sponsorships, and selling digital products.
- Authority Building: Focusing on a niche allows you to establish credibility and expertise, further attracting your target audience.
Choosing the Right Niche
Identifying a profitable niche is crucial for the success of your website. Here are some steps to help you choose wisely:
1. Passion and Interest
Start with what you are passionate about. A niche that aligns with your interests will keep you motivated and engaged in the long run.
2. Market Demand
Use tools like Google Trends, SEMrush, or Ahrefs to gauge the popularity of potential niches. Look for:
- Search volume
- Trending topics
- Social media engagement
3. Competition Analysis
Evaluate existing websites in your potential niche. Consider the following:
- Domain authority
- Content quality
- SEO strategies
Use this information to identify gaps in the market that your website can fill.
4. Profitability
Research various monetization methods, including:
- Affiliate marketing programs
- Sponsored content
- Online courses and eBooks
Building Your Niche Website
Once you’ve selected a niche, it’s time to create your website. Here are the essential steps to consider:
Step 1: Choose a Domain Name
Your domain name should be memorable, reflect your niche, and be easy to spell. Tools like Namecheap or GoDaddy can assist in finding an available domain.
Step 2: Select a Web Hosting Service
Choose a reliable hosting provider to ensure your website is accessible. Some popular options include:
- SiteGround
- Bluehost
- HostGator
Step 3: Design Your Website
The design of your website should be user-friendly and visually appealing. Consider using platforms like WordPress, which offers customizable themes and plugins. Key design elements include:
- Easy navigation
- Mobile responsiveness
- Fast loading times
Creating Quality Content
Content is king when it comes to attracting and retaining your audience. Focus on creating high-quality, informative, and engaging posts. Here are some types of content to consider:
1. Blog Posts
Write articles that provide value to your audience. Use keyword research to optimize your posts for search engines.
2. Videos
Incorporate video content to engage users further. Tutorials, reviews, and interviews can enhance your site’s appeal.
3. Infographics
Visual content can simplify complex information, making it easily digestible for your audience.
Marketing Your Niche Website
Effective marketing is essential to drive traffic to your site. Here are some strategies:
Search Engine Optimization (SEO)
Optimize your website for search engines to improve visibility:
- Use relevant keywords in your content.
- Utilize meta tags and descriptions.
- Build backlinks from reputable sites.

Email Marketing
Use email newsletters to keep your audience informed about new content, products, and promotions. Tools like Mailchimp can help you manage your email list effectively.
Monetizing Your Niche Website
After attracting traffic, it’s time to monetize your website. Here are several effective methods:
1. Affiliate Marketing
Promote products or services from other companies and earn a commission on sales generated through your referral links.
2. Sponsored Posts
Partner with brands to publish sponsored content on your website. This can be a lucrative revenue stream if your audience aligns with the brand’s target market.
3. Digital Products
Consider creating and selling your own digital products, such as eBooks, online courses, or printables.
4. Ads
Utilize ad networks like Google AdSense to earn revenue through display ads on your website.
Tracking Your Success
To ensure your niche website is thriving, track key performance indicators (KPIs) including:
- Website traffic
- Conversion rates
- Engagement metrics
Use tools like Google Analytics to gain insights into your audience’s behavior and adapt your strategies accordingly.
